What are Braces?
Braces are not only used to close gaps between teeth; they are also effective in straightening teeth, correcting bite issues, and improving overall jaw alignment. These orthodontic devices work by applying continuous pressure to the teeth over time, gradually moving them into the desired position.
Types of Braces We Offer
At Vedant Dental Implant Centre, we provide a variety of braces treatments to cater to different needs and preferences:
-
Metal Braces: Traditional metal braces are the most typical and reliable type of braces. They consist of high-grade stainless steel brackets bonded to the teeth and connected by a metal wire. Metal braces have become more comfortable over the years and are often recommended for children and teens.
-
Ceramic Braces: Ceramic braces provide the same results and process as metal braces but are less obvious since they use tooth-colored or clear brackets. They are a well-liked solution for adults and teenagers who wish to receive the benefits of regular braces but prefer a more covert method.
-
Lingual Braces: Lingual braces are placed on the inside of the teeth, making them invisible from the outside. They offer the same significance as metal braces but with a completely hidden appearance, making them ideal for individuals who prioritize aesthetics.
-
Clear Aligners (Invisalign): Clear aligners, such as Invisalign, are a modern alternative to traditional braces. They are made of clear, removable trays that gradually shift the teeth into the required position. Clear aligners are famous among adults and teens for their nearly invisible appearance and the convenience of removing them for eating, brushing, and flossing.
-
Self Ligating Braces: Self-ligating braces are a type of orthodontic appliance that uses specially designed brackets to hold the archwire, eliminating the need for metal or elastic ties. These unique brackets feature a door that opens and closes to secure the archwire, which helps reduce friction between the braces and the wire, leading to faster tooth movement. Additionally, self-ligating braces are generally smaller and more aesthetically pleasing than traditional braces. They are also effective in correcting complex misalignment issues with the bite.
What Conditions Can Braces Treat?
Braces are a versatile solution for a variety of orthodontic issues. They can straighten crooked or misaligned teeth, fix overbites where the upper teeth overlap the lower ones, and correct underbites where the lower teeth extend beyond the upper teeth.
Braces also address crossbites, where teeth don’t align properly when the mouth is closed, and open bites, where the upper and lower teeth don’t meet. Additionally, they help with crowded teeth by creating space and can close gaps between teeth for a more even smile.
By solving these problems, braces not only improve the look of your smile but also support better dental health and function.
Braces Treatment Process
Your journey to a perfectly aligned smile begins with a consultation, where our experts examine your teeth and bite, using X-rays or scans to create a tailored treatment plan. Once decided, the fitting process begins—metal or ceramic braces are carefully placed with brackets and wires, or you’ll receive custom clear aligners designed to shift your teeth gradually.
Regular check-ups and adjustments at Vedant Dental Implant Centre ensure progress and effectiveness throughout your treatment. After removing your braces, a retainer will be provided to maintain your new smile and prevent teeth from shifting back, securing your long-term results.
Benefits of Braces
Improved Appearance: A straighter smile boosts confidence and improves facial aesthetics.
Better Oral Health: Well-aligned teeth are easier to clean, lowering the risk of cavities and gum disease.
Corrected Bite: Braces can fix overbites, underbites, and crossbites, improving chewing and speech.
Prevent Future Dental Issues: Properly aligned teeth reduce the risk of extreme wear, tooth fractures, and other long-term oral health problems.

How long does the braces treatment process take?The length of treatment varies based on the complexity of your case. On average, braces treatment can take anywhere from 12 months to 3 years. Regular check-ups and adjustments are necessary to monitor progress. After treatment, you will need a retainer to maintain your results.

What factors affect the cost of braces treatment?The cost of braces treatment depends on several factors, including the type of braces chosen (metal, ceramic, lingual, or clear aligners), your case's complexity, and the treatment duration. Additional treatments such as X-rays, consultations, and post-treatment care can also influence the total cost.
